Royalty Payments not Taxable in India Sans Economic Nexus with Permanent Establishment

In a recent case of SET Satellite Singapore Pte Ltd.1 the Income Tax Appellate Tribunal, Mumbai (“ITAT”) has held that royalty payments made by a resident of Singapore to another Singaporean entity, as consideration of rights to transmit and broadcast matches etc. in India, are not subject to Indian withholding tax requirements. The ITAT in this case relied on Article 12(7) of the India-Singapore Tax Treaty (“Treaty”), which provides that royalty payments will be considered to arise in India, only if the royalty is paid by a resident of India or incurred in connection with its permanent establishment (“PE”) in India and such royalty is borne by such PE.

It is mandatory for the assessee to follow one of the methods prescribed in Section 92C of the Income Tax Act, 1961 read with Rule 10B of the Income Tax Rules, 1962 and demonstrate that the international transactions entered with the associated enterprise are at arm’s length.

Proposing a major relaxation in a 12-year FDI rule, the Industry Ministry today made a case for allowing foreign investors to bring in fresh money and technology to India irrespective of the impact on local partners in any existing joint venture.
